AgroMozal” boosts Agricultural Production in Boane and Namaacha

09/05/2022

Mozal Aluminium in collaboration with Fundação Soico (FUNDASO) a local non-governmental organization, founded in 2018, a million dollars project named “AGROMOZAL” in Mozambique, which aims to combat poverty and hunger by assisting local farmers in becoming more productive, sustainable, and competitive to increase their income.

 

AGROMOZAL was implemented with the help of nine agricultural associations in Boane and Namaacha, districts of Maputo Province. The project dispenses fertilizers and seeds of superior quality, with high germination and yield ratios, for crops such as cabbage, cucumber, pepper, and onion, alongside cereals such as corn. It has reached up to 600 producers in nine growers’ associations and continues to have a good impact on the farmers that are a part of it, enabling them to progress from conventional subsistence agricultural techniques to more sustainable practices.

 

AGROMOZAL has had a beneficial impact in three key areas after its first year of implementation: delivering nutritious food to communities, providing revenue to local farmers, and growing the local economy. It assisted farmers in increasing their income by roughly 520 percent on average between 2018 and 2021, as well as increasing their food intake from one to two or three meals each day.

 

The next phase is to increase the connections between local farmers and consumers, such as supermarkets, restaurants, and shops.  Read more
